Foundation Overview

Based in Oxnard, CA, Baxter-copeland Charitable Foundation has awarded 32 grants totaling $95,572 to organizations in California, Arizona and 1 other state across the US. Individual grants range from $20 to $15,814, with a median award of $400.

Form 990-PF Research Tips
  •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
  •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
  •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
  •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
